.ibd-static-es-landing-Generic-excedentes {
  /* Small devices (landscape phones, 576px and up) */
  /* Medium devices (tablets, 768px and up) */
  /* Large devices (desktops, 992px and up) */
  /* Extra large devices (large desktops, 1200px and up) */
  /* Extra large devices (large desktops, 1200px and up) */ }
  .ibd-static-es-landing-Generic-excedentes .titulo-exedentes-carousel {
    text-align: center;
    color: #2c2c2c;
    font-family: Lato-Bold;
    font-size: 32px;
    margin: 60px 0 30px 0px; }
  .ibd-static-es-landing-Generic-excedentes .item {
    background-position-x: 85%;
    background-position-y: bottom;
    background-repeat: no-repeat;
    background-size: cover;
    text-align: center;
    border-radius: 15px;
    padding-top: 50px; }
  .ibd-static-es-landing-Generic-excedentes #owl-carousel-exedentes .item {
    display: flex;
    flex-wrap: wrap;
    border-radius: 10px;
    overflow: hidden;
    padding-top: 0; }
  .ibd-static-es-landing-Generic-excedentes .owl-item {
    opacity: 0.5; }
  .ibd-static-es-landing-Generic-excedentes .owl-item .item {
    transform: scale(0.9); }
  .ibd-static-es-landing-Generic-excedentes .owl-item.active {
    opacity: 1; }
  .ibd-static-es-landing-Generic-excedentes .owl-theme .owl-nav [class*=owl-]:hover {
    background-color: transparent; }
  .ibd-static-es-landing-Generic-excedentes .owl-item.active .item {
    transform: scale(1); }
  .ibd-static-es-landing-Generic-excedentes #owl-carousel-exedentes .item .contenedor-texto-item {
    background: #5c8819;
    width: 100%;
    order: 2;
    padding: 10px;
    margin-top: -10px;
    display: flex;
    align-items: center; }
  .ibd-static-es-landing-Generic-excedentes #owl-carousel-exedentes .item .contenedor-texto-item .titulo-item {
    color: white;
    padding-bottom: 0;
    font-size: 20px; }
  .ibd-static-es-landing-Generic-excedentes #owl-carousel-exedentes .item .contenedor-texto-item .info-item {
    color: white; }
  .ibd-static-es-landing-Generic-excedentes #owl-carousel-exedentes .item .contenedor-imagen-item {
    height: 180px;
    background-color: white;
    background-size: cover;
    width: 100%;
    display: flex;
    justify-content: center;
    cursor: pointer; }
  .ibd-static-es-landing-Generic-excedentes #img-item1.contenedor-imagen-item {
    background: url(/webclipb/gc/prod/adminwcm/img/estaticos/landing/Generic/excedentes/excedentes-carru-placa.png); }
  .ibd-static-es-landing-Generic-excedentes #img-item2.contenedor-imagen-item {
    background: url(/webclipb/gc/prod/adminwcm/img/estaticos/landing/Generic/excedentes/excedentes-carru-compensacion.png); }
  .ibd-static-es-landing-Generic-excedentes #img-item3.contenedor-imagen-item {
    background: url(/webclipb/gc/prod/adminwcm/img/estaticos/landing/Generic/excedentes/excedentes-carru-solar.png); }
  .ibd-static-es-landing-Generic-excedentes #img-item4.contenedor-imagen-item {
    background: url(/webclipb/gc/prod/adminwcm/img/estaticos/landing/Generic/excedentes/excedentes-carru-4.png); }
  .ibd-static-es-landing-Generic-excedentes #modal-exedentes-carousel .modal-dialog {
    height: 86%;
    width: 92%;
    margin: 4%;
    max-width: initial; }
  .ibd-static-es-landing-Generic-excedentes #modal-exedentes-carousel .modal-dialog .modal-content {
    height: 100%; }
  .ibd-static-es-landing-Generic-excedentes .contenedor-exedentes-carousel {
    height: 575px; }
  .ibd-static-es-landing-Generic-excedentes .llamanos-texto-excedentes-descriptivo {
    display: none; }
  .ibd-static-es-landing-Generic-excedentes #video-carr-excedentes1, .ibd-static-es-landing-Generic-excedentes #video-carr-excedentes2, .ibd-static-es-landing-Generic-excedentes #video-carr-excedentes3 {
    height: 40px;
    width: 40px;
    margin-top: 70px; }
  @media (min-width: 576px) {
    .ibd-static-es-landing-Generic-excedentes #owl-carousel-exedentes {
      position: relative;
      width: 80% !important;
      left: 10%; }
    .ibd-static-es-landing-Generic-excedentes .contenedor-exedentes-carousel {
      height: 500px; }
    .ibd-static-es-landing-Generic-excedentes .owl-prev {
      position: absolute;
      top: 50%;
      left: -40px;
      border: 0px solid black;
      background: none;
      z-index: 100; }
    .ibd-static-es-landing-Generic-excedentes .owl-next {
      position: absolute;
      top: 50%;
      right: -40px;
      border: 0px solid black;
      background: none;
      z-index: 100;
      transform: rotateY(180deg); }
    .ibd-static-es-landing-Generic-excedentes #owl-carousel-exedentes .item .contenedor-texto-item {
      height: 80px !important; } }
  @media (min-width: 768px) {
    .ibd-static-es-landing-Generic-excedentes #owl-carousel-exedentes {
      position: relative;
      width: 80% !important;
      left: 10%; }
    .ibd-static-es-landing-Generic-excedentes .contenedor-exedentes-carousel {
      height: 375px; }
    .ibd-static-es-landing-Generic-excedentes .owl-prev {
      position: absolute;
      top: 50%;
      left: -40px;
      border: 0px solid black;
      background: none;
      z-index: 100; }
    .ibd-static-es-landing-Generic-excedentes .owl-next {
      position: absolute;
      top: 50%;
      right: -40px;
      border: 0px solid black;
      background: none;
      z-index: 100;
      transform: rotateY(180deg); } }
  @media (min-width: 992px) {
    .ibd-static-es-landing-Generic-excedentes .contenedor-exedentes-carousel {
      height: 300px !important; }
    .ibd-static-es-landing-Generic-excedentes #owl-carousel-exedentes .item {
      display: flex;
      flex-wrap: nowrap;
      width: 450px; }
    .ibd-static-es-landing-Generic-excedentes #owl-carousel-exedentes .item .contenedor-imagen-item {
      order: 2;
      margin-left: -35px;
      width: 50%;
      border-top-right-radius: 15px;
      border-bottom-right-radius: 15px; }
    .ibd-static-es-landing-Generic-excedentes #owl-carousel-exedentes .item .contenedor-texto-item {
      text-align: left;
      margin-top: 0;
      padding-left: 10px;
      z-index: 9;
      width: 40%;
      height: 180px !important; }
    .ibd-static-es-landing-Generic-excedentes .contenedor-exedentes-carousel {
      height: 500px; } }
  @media (min-width: 1200px) {
    .ibd-static-es-landing-Generic-excedentes .owl-carousel .owl-nav.disabled {
      display: block; }
    .ibd-static-es-landing-Generic-excedentes #owl-carousel-exedentes .item {
      display: flex;
      flex-wrap: nowrap;
      width: 375px;
      margin-right: 40px;
      margin-left: 10px; }
    .ibd-static-es-landing-Generic-excedentes #owl-carousel-exedentes .item .contenedor-imagen-item {
      order: 2;
      margin-left: -35px;
      width: 50%;
      border-top-right-radius: 15px;
      border-bottom-right-radius: 15px; }
    .ibd-static-es-landing-Generic-excedentes #owl-carousel-exedentes .item .contenedor-texto-item {
      text-align: left;
      margin-top: 0;
      padding-left: 10px;
      z-index: 9;
      width: 40%; }
    .ibd-static-es-landing-Generic-excedentes .contenedor-exedentes-carousel {
      height: 500px; } }
  @media (min-width: 1600px) {
    .ibd-static-es-landing-Generic-excedentes .contenedor-exedentes-carousel {
      height: 500px; }
    .ibd-static-es-landing-Generic-excedentes #owl-carousel-exedentes .item {
      display: flex;
      flex-wrap: nowrap;
      width: 375px;
      margin-right: 30px;
      margin-left: 60px; } }
